Tatev Mountains, Armenia Travel Guide
Discover the enchanting Tatev Mountains in Armenia, home to ancient monasteries, scenic hiking trails, and the world's longest cable car ride.
Nestled in the heart of Armenia, the Tatev Mountains offer a breathtaking blend of natural beauty and historical wonder. These rugged mountains are home to the ancient Tatev Monastery, a stunning example of Armenian architecture perched on a cliff with panoramic views of the Vorotan River Gorge. The monastery dates back to the 9th century and has been a spiritual and educational center for centuries, making it a must-visit for history enthusiasts. The Tatev Mountains are not just about the monastery. The surrounding landscapes are a hiker's paradise with lush forests, scenic trails, and hidden waterfalls. The Wings of Tatev, the world's longest non-stop double track cable car, provides an exhilarating way to experience the mountains from above. This aerial tramway connects the village of Halidzor to the Tatev Monastery, offering spectacular views that will leave you in awe. Visitors to the Tatev Mountains can also explore local villages where traditional Armenian hospitality and culture thrive. Sample local cuisine, participate in cultural festivals, and immerse yourself in the serene beauty of the countryside. Whether you're an adventurer, a history buff, or simply someone seeking tranquility, the Tatev Mountains have something to offer everyone.
Know before you go
Hi, I'm Eve. Here are a few practical things to know before exploring Tatev Mountains.
- Visit the Tatev Monastery early in the morning to avoid crowds and enjoy the serene atmosphere.
- Take the Wings of Tatev cable car for an unforgettable aerial view of the mountains and the gorge.
- Wear comfortable hiking shoes as the terrain can be rugged and steep in some areas.
- Try local Armenian dishes in the nearby villages for an authentic culinary experience.
- Check the weather forecast before you go, as the mountains can be chilly even in summer.

Tatev Mountains Essentials
-
The Tatev Mountains can be accessed from the nearest major city, Yerevan, which is approximately 250 kilometers away. The most convenient way to reach Tatev is by car or taxi, which takes around 4-5 hours. Alternatively, you can take a bus or minibus (marshrutka) to the town of Goris, and then hire a taxi to Tatev. For a unique experience, consider taking the Wings of Tatev aerial tramway, the world’s longest reversible aerial tramway, which offers stunning views of the Vorotan River Gorge.
-
Within the Tatev region, transportation options are limited. Walking is the best way to explore the immediate area around the Tatev Monastery. For trips to neighboring villages or more remote locations, hiring a taxi or arranging for a local guide with transportation is advisable. Rental cars are available in Yerevan if you prefer to drive yourself, but be prepared for winding and sometimes poorly maintained roads.
-
The official currency in Armenia is the Armenian Dram (AMD). While credit cards are accepted in some hotels and restaurants in larger towns, it is essential to carry cash, especially in rural areas like Tatev. ATMs are scarce in the mountains, so it is wise to withdraw enough cash in Yerevan or Goris before heading to Tatev.
-
Tatev is generally a safe destination, but it's always prudent to take standard safety precautions. Avoid venturing out alone at night, especially in remote areas. Petty crime like pickpocketing is rare but can happen in more crowded tourist spots. There are no specific high-crime areas targeting tourists, but staying vigilant and aware of your surroundings is always advisable.
-
In case of an emergency, dial 911 for immediate assistance. The nearest medical facilities are in the town of Goris. It is highly recommended to have travel insurance that covers medical emergencies. Pharmacies in Goris can provide over-the-counter medications for minor health issues. Ensure you have a local contact or guide who can assist in emergency situations.
-
Fashion: Do dress modestly, especially when visiting religious sites. Avoid wearing revealing clothing. Religion: Do respect local customs and traditions. Always cover your head when entering churches and monasteries. Public Transport: Do be respectful and give up your seat to elderly passengers. Don’t eat or drink on public transport. Greetings: Do greet people with a handshake. A slight bow of the head is also a sign of respect. Eating & Drinking: Do try local delicacies and accept food offerings graciously. Don’t refuse hospitality, as it is considered impolite.

History of Tatev Mountains
-
The Tatev Monastery, a jewel of Armenian architecture, was founded in the 9th century. It became one of the most important centers for Armenian culture, religion, and education. The monastery complex is perched on a plateau overlooking the Vorotan River Gorge and served as a fortress and spiritual center for the region. Scholars, scribes, and monks gathered here, making it a hub for learning and manuscript production.
-
During the 14th and 15th centuries, the Tatev Monastery played a critical role in the Armenian Renaissance. It housed the University of Tatev, one of the most prestigious educational institutions of medieval Armenia. The university specialized in the study of philosophy, theology, and science, and contributed significantly to the preservation and development of Armenian culture and scholarship during a period of foreign domination and internal strife.
-
On April 27, 1931, a devastating earthquake struck the region, causing significant damage to the Tatev Monastery and surrounding areas. The quake brought down parts of the monastery complex, including its famous Gavazan column, a unique architectural feature. Restoration efforts have been ongoing since then, with the Armenian government and various organizations working to preserve this historical treasure.
-
In October 2010, the longest reversible aerial tramway in the world, known as the Wings of Tatev, was opened. Stretching over 5.7 kilometers, it connects the village of Halidzor to the Tatev Monastery. This modern marvel has made the monastery more accessible to tourists and pilgrims, revitalizing the local economy and bringing renewed attention to the cultural and historical significance of the Tatev Mountains.
